1 item (enclosure to Sir J Kempt's letter of 4 January 1830) extracted from CO 6/8 (folio 127). North America. 'Carte d'Une Partie de L' Amerique Septentrionale Pour servir a l'Intelligence du Memoire sur les pretensions des Anglois au sujet des Limites a regler avec la France dans cette Partie du Monde.' Map showing the extent of French sovereignty in the Maritime Provinces and New England in the seventeenth century and British proposals for a settlement in 1760-1761. Copy by John Adams of a French original, December 1829. Reference table to the boundaries of Nova Scotia and Quebec south of the St Lawrence at various times in the seventeenth and eighteenth centuries. Scale: about 1 inch to 140 miles. Cardinal points. Made to illustrate notes on the boundary line between Quebec and New Brunswick and the United States of America. |
